Special night for club duo
TWO Rathnew GAA stalwarts were inducted into the club’s Hall of Fame at last weekend’s dinner dance held in the Grand Hotel.
Pat Mitchell introduced Ann Mitchell and Bobby Dignam and provided a little background to their life stories.
Ann was the Hall of Famer for 2016 due to her commitment to the club, especially the juvenile section which she helped to revamp and turn into title winners.
Bobby received the 2017 Hall of Fame award for his services to the club as both a member and Chairman. He was praised for overseeing the continued development of the club and for his contribution.
A number of awards were handed out to the players as well. Robert Byrne was the Junior B Player of the Year, while the Young Junior B Player of the Year was James Kavanagh.
The Intermediate Player of the Year was Phillip Murphy, while Phillip O’Neill was the Young Intermediate Player of the Year.
Senior Player of the Year was Paul Merrigan, while Graham Merrigan was the young Senior Player of the Year.
Eithne Darragh received a presentation for all her efforts in looking after the players jerseys and gear.
A presentation was also made to Vivienne O’Neill who provides food and refreshments during games and training sessions.
Also present were Wicklow GAA County Chairman Martin Fitzgerald.
